Transaction 640b9bf695295229120e6a21490d59790e75cfbb1b264e3d62983d39438b2244
1 Input
1 Output
-
640b9bf695295229120e6a21490d59790e75cfbb1b264e3d62983d39438b2244:0
- value
- 640690
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 2fbe8335a2188a79cda5987936683b4dc793cccb OP_EQUAL
- address
- 363TubvVPK87HThU8i1FXVoHnahe95QZYJ